Sophos XG – Registering with RED registry service failed [RESOLVED]

If you try to activate the Sophos RED service on a Sophos XG Firewall and get the following error, then read this post as it may help you fix the issue.

Error – Registering with RED registry service failed. Please make sure that this device can connect to the internet on port 3400.

  1. SSH/Telnet to the Sophos XG Firewall.

2. Connect to the “Advanced Shell”

3. Type the command telnet red.astaro.com 3400 if this comes back as “connected” then it should work.

You may also need to create a firewall rule to allow port 3400 outbound access, when tested from command shell red.astaro.com comes back as 46.51.176.142 so it would be best to create a rule to allow both port / IP and hostname.

There is also a limit on the organization name of 38 characters.

Check that your ISP doe snot block port 3400 outbound.
